Transaction 56a52562b1d277c2634567b55268857fff1e687c6a901bef177c0fe757448606
1 Input
1 Output
-
56a52562b1d277c2634567b55268857fff1e687c6a901bef177c0fe757448606:0
- value
- 576802
- script pubkey
- OP_0 OP_PUSHBYTES_20 0268ddea6f01800aebbb8b9799415b515c478bb9
- address
- bc1qqf5dm6n0qxqq46am3wtejs2m29wy0zaegrfze6